The ATOS E-ME-AC-05F is a dedicated electronic driver card engineered for ATOS LIQZO-series proportional directional and pressure control valves. | Manufacturer | ATOS S.p.A. (Italy) |
| Part Number / SKU | E-ME-AC-05F |
| Series | LIQZO – Proportional Valve Electronics |
| Function | Analog driver card for proportional directional & pressure valves |
| Input Signal | ±10 V / 4–20 mA (configurable) |
| Supply Voltage | 24 VDC (±10%) |
| Output | Dual solenoid PWM current output with ramp control |
| Protection Class | IP20 (DIN rail mount) |
| Country of Origin | Italy |

Procurement decisions for driver cards like the E-ME-AC-05F are rarely evaluated on unit price alone. The true cost equation must account for three variables: spare parts inventory carrying cost, unplanned downtime cost per hour, and emergency sourcing premium.
A single hour of unplanned hydraulic system downtime in a steel mill or injection molding plant typically costs USD 5,000–25,000 in lost production. Sourcing the E-ME-AC-05F reactively — after a failure — often means paying a 40–80% spot-market premium on top of expedited freight. Procurement managers who pre-position one or two units as strategic spares consistently report a 3–6× return on that inventory investment within 18 months.

Spare Parts Turnover Rate note: The E-ME-AC-05F has a moderate-to-low turnover rate in most facilities (1–2 replacements per 5 years per valve axis). This makes it an ideal candidate for a low-quantity, high-priority strategic spare — not a high-volume consumable. Over-stocking is unnecessary; under-stocking is the real risk.
